    @aaronpk I'm guessing you use that Live thing and then select the frame you want. Not something I generally do when I'm snapping, but I might try and remember in future.

    Aaron Parecki
    Even simpler, I just recorded a video until I saw a flash, then stop the video and find the frame! Then I use a video editing app to export the single frame from the video.
